A 13-year-old from Soham has recorded and released a charity single which she hopes will help raise hundreds for the homeless.
Talented Soham Village College pupil Megan Simpson, was inspired to write her debut single by the plight of people sleeping rough in Cambridgeshire.
The Year 9 pupil recorded the track - titled Walking By – at a studio in Milton and the release has already been downloaded more than 75 times, raising almost £200 for homeless charities Winter Comfort and Cambridge Cyrenians.
She said: “I can’t believe that there are so many people sleeping outside on the streets while we are all sitting around a Christmas tree.”
